1886 Semi-Centennial,Commencement Program of the Calliopean Society at Denison University, small (3½ x 4½) heavy stock bi-fold program with (4) persons receiving degrees; Society was founded in 1819 at Yale College and began in 1836 at Denison which itself was founded in 1831. Some stains on front but does not detract from the sophistication of this little program. (Image)

Cat No: 1893 WORLD'S COLUMBIAN EX
1893 WORLD'S COLUMBIAN EXPOSITION,SOUVENIR, 2 3/8" x 1 1/2" green replica miniature cover with simulated red stamp and simulated 1890 ccl which was used as advertising for "Hyman, Berg & Co./-Jewelers-/Chicago." Produced to order by "PAT'D No. 155, 312, LIVERMORE & KNIGHT, PROV. R.I." Inside are paper pages with instructions "GUMMED SIDE OF STAMPS/SHOULD BE PLACED NEXT TO PAPER." They gave these souvenirs away for people to hold commemorative stamps they bought at the Expo, although they dealt in silver, diamonds, gemstones, jewelry and watches. Contains (9) mint stamps (all stuck to the paper): U.S. #235, 236, 240, E2, E3 and Switzerland #60, 64, 65 and 66, which were all likely purchased at the Exposition. Unfortunately, #236 and E2 damaged at one end as they stuck off the page. CV for stamps (mint hinged)=$1,339. A very interesting combination lot (Image)
